Firstly you'll have to select your grapes with care.
The grape is the cornerstone of good quality wine and you'll need to choose between several varieties.
Secondly, you'll need to prepare your mix, or must, properly.
A hydrometer will allow you to adjust sugar levels correctly.
Something too sweet will not be pleasant to drink, while something with too little sugar just won't have a good alcohol level.
An acid test kit enables you to control the critical acid levels of your must.
Too little acid and your wine will end up tasteless and flat.
Too much and it will be sharp and vinegary.
A third thing to consider is the addition of a Pectic Enzyme.
This aids in breaking down the pulp of a red wine grape.
Another decision you'll have to make is whether to smooth the wine a little by adding oak.
This often improves taste and body.
